Output 6bf382986dafdabaf44594f3e052331c784966c9c38732f266d31dc15c3d59e5:0

value
523657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e24bba87b7339e8f78649235b77dda559097f2ee OP_EQUAL
address
MUXhfW3UaUenm3hWnSCuPdZMwEpryhP7vL
transaction
6bf382986dafdabaf44594f3e052331c784966c9c38732f266d31dc15c3d59e5
spent
true